Was surfing over on Bulbapedia and found some coding that might help with the page count so it doesn't have to be manually changed, I'll just copy the whole message:

What does MediaWiki think an article is? The MediaWiki code is as follows:

# Would the given text make this article a "good" article (i.e.,
# suitable for including in the article count)?
function isCountable( $text )
{
	global $wgUseCommaCount, $wgMwRedir;

	if ( 0 != $this->mTitle->getNamespace() ) { return 0; }
	if ( $wgMwRedir->matchStart( $text ) ) { return 0; }
	$token = ($wgUseCommaCount ? ',' : '[[' );
	if ( false === strstr( $text, $token ) ) { return 0; }
	return 1;
}

This means that any article that is in the main namespace (i.e. not prefixed with Bulbapedia: or Help:) that is not a redirect that has a link (or at least a [[) is considered a countable article -- since virtually every article, even the stubs, have a category link, this can be considered a very inclusive article count.


Here is the original if you want it:http://bulbapedia.bulbagarden.net/wiki/Bulbapedia:About --Lightlowemon 14:00, 25 December 2008 (UTC)

That's basically the segment of code that functions as a default on all MediaWiki-based Wikis. The problem is due to the system's cache, which is currently giving a misleading number of articles, even though the "excluded" pages satisfy the criteria above, i.e 2,540 compared to 10,250. --Ainz 14:11, 25 December 2008 (UTC)

Example with a Digimon profile:

Ogudomon is a super demon lord with a grotesque appearance, having seven eyes and seven legs including an eighth eye. It is associated with all the Digital World's sins furthermore it has atoned for all these sins, very little is known about the mysterious power behind this embodiment, therefore even with the amount of Digimon to counterbalance it, there is no way it can be defeated. Its special technique is its desire to take charge (Cathedral) and plays "Oratio Grandioloqua"[N 1] from its mouth, producing a shock wave of movement. In addition, with its huge legs it can use "Gradus"[N 2] which pulverizes the opponent.
